Is it possible to convert 130000 yen to USD using a stablecoin?

I have 130000 yen and I want to convert it to USD. Can I use a stablecoin for this conversion? How does the process work?

- May 12, 2022 · 3 years agoAbsolutely! You can convert your 130000 yen to USD using a stablecoin. Stablecoins provide a convenient way to transfer value across different currencies. To convert your yen to USD, you can follow these steps: 1. Find a reputable cryptocurrency exchange that supports the stablecoin you want to use. 2. Deposit your yen into the exchange. 3. Buy the stablecoin using your yen. 4. Once you have the stablecoin, you can sell it for USD on the same exchange or transfer it to another exchange that supports USD trading pairs. It's important to note that the exchange rate may vary and there may be transaction fees involved in the process.
